Galician[edit]

Etymology[edit]

Borrowed from French robe de chambre.

Pronunciation[edit]

Noun[edit]

chambra f (plural chambras)

  1. blouse

Romansch[edit]

Alternative forms[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From Latin camera, from Ancient Greek καμάρα (kamára, vaulted chamber).

Noun[edit]

chambra f (plural chambras)

  1. (Puter) room
